WebbFirst, calculate the number of moles of strong base required to reach the equivalence point of the titration. Then, using the mole ratio from the balanced neutralization equation, convert from moles of strong base to moles of acid. Finally, divide the number of moles of acid by the given volume of the acid solution to find the concentration. At the equivalence point, all of the CH 3 COOH is converted to CH 3 COO –, a weak base.Therefore, the solution is basic (pH > 7) at the equivalence point.. Beyond this point, as additional strong base (and hence OH –) is added, a sharp transition in the pH curve is observed similar to what you see beyond the equivalence …
